Transaction 8652206553a9cfc9e4b1c2a5ad32a15bde70ccfe3495323146b183912bd45b63
1 Input
1 Output
-
8652206553a9cfc9e4b1c2a5ad32a15bde70ccfe3495323146b183912bd45b63:0
- value
- 39000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8792ce2f3a0667cf6a408e2b3e8e63b3e901b47a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DMr67iAVRgVKvPgPicWAm94bYXc8Xu6KX